更新系统后开机只占用了 25% 我遇到过好几次这种情况,都是通过安装系统更新后解决的。 并且内存的占用在任务管理器里看不出来,这个是什么神奇的 BUG ?
1
opengps 134 天前 1
每次都得特别强调一下:任务管理器里要看提交内存(这一栏默认不显示,得在标题那里右键选出来)
|
2
tinybaby365 134 天前
Win11 ,96GB 用了 30GB ,没有开虚拟机,最大头 Chrome+VSCode 。感觉很不准啊。
|
3
NightFlame 134 天前
@opengps 为啥
|
4
zhangeric 134 天前
任务管理器性能界面有个资源监视器,那里面能看各个程序详细的 cpu,内存硬盘占用.
|
5
yzlren 134 天前
@tinybaby365 Chrome 遇强则强
|
6
joshryo 134 天前
我 32GB 内存,现在开机就占用 30%往上,结果是一个硬件保留的内存直接干了我 16GB ,也不知道哪里的原因,就当一个 16GB 的内存在用了
|
7
opengps 134 天前
|
8
liuhuansir 134 天前
我巴不得内存全被占满,内存留着不用就是浪费
|
9
dode 134 天前
关闭快速启动
|
10
dode 134 天前
你可以试试重启
|
11
shuimugan 133 天前
Win10 也有类似的 bug ,128G 内存,长时间不关机就出现。虚拟机都关完了,Chrome 关剩下几个窗口,还搁着占用 75G ,找来找去都找不出是谁,只能重启
|
12
Loremspam 133 天前
Windows 这个开机后可能会跑各种东西,应该也不是 Bug 吧
|
13
vituralfuture 133 天前 via Android
@shuimugan +1 任务管理器显示的进程内存占用加起来目测远小于内存占用
|
14
lonelymoonlight 133 天前
确实有这个 bug ,我也遇见过,怎么也查不出来是谁用的,最后重装系统好的
|
15
tinybaby365 133 天前 1
@joshryo 可能是集显的显存消耗。
|
18
wxf666 133 天前
|
20
Kenshiro 133 天前
@liuhuansir 那你 IO 得爆,Windows 内存管理永远在你需要的时候释放不出来
|
24
msg7086 133 天前 3
@wxf666 没有对应的概念。Linux 和 Windows 内核用着完全不同的机制。
比如 Linux 下你先开一个实际占用 1G 的进程,然后 fork 一下,现在你就有了两个实际占用 1G 但合在一起仍然只占用 1G 的进程。 但 Windows 下的普通 win32 程序没有这个功能。两个实际占用 1G 的进程,会占用 2G 内存。 比如 Linux 内核默认开启 memory overcommit (/proc/sys/vm/overcommit_memory ) 0 – overcommit, but refuse any unreasonable memory request on the heuristics base. 也就是说,如果你有 8G 内存和 2G swap ,你程序可以申请 20G 内存,无事发生。 但是 Windows 上没有 memory overcommit ,这意味着如果你有 8G 内存和 2G pagefile ,你申请超过 10G 必然触发内核杀进程。或者反过来说,如果你有 8G 内存而你申请 20G ,Windows 就必须先把 pagefile 扩大到 12G 然后再把内存返回给你。 Linux 的 RSS 和 Windows 的「内存」占用是类似的(在不考虑 COW 的情况下)。内存占用指的是去掉被挤进 swap/pagefile 以后,仍然留在物理内存里的占用量。 这意味着如果开着一个浏览器,假设它占用 4G 内存,然后你启动一个大型游戏(比如天际线 1 ),占满内存并把浏览器从内存里挤出去,然后你切出来就会发现浏览器现在只占 100M 内存了。这并不表示浏览器变得更省内存,只能说浏览器的大部分内存被分页到硬盘里去了。等你下次切回浏览器窗口的时候,内核再把内存分页从硬盘中换回来,造成卡顿。 |
25
745839 133 天前
我重装了系统,也有这个现象,好像是每睡眠一次,已使用内存就增加点。打开的应用是固定的。
|
26
Longerrrr 133 天前
如果是笔记本的话,intel 的核显老版本有 bug ,会导致桌面窗口管理器内存泄露。
|
27
krixaar 133 天前
@shuimugan #11 Page Table 太大的只能重启,我之前碰到过,最后除了重启也没找到别的解决方法: https://lotc.cc/windows-zombie-processes.wtf
|
30
tuwulin365 133 天前
@msg7086 #24 那看起来 虚拟内存≈提交大小≈swap
|